*Dined-3.22.24:Found this local spot while in the plaza as my dad was getting a haircut a couple doors down. Saw they had Affogato and I KNEW I had to give it a try (I've only heard of it as a treat you order in Italy). It was DELICIOUS & much larger than the servings you'll find online. It had its El Paso twist-4 scoops of vanilla ice cream (you could also get cookies & cream), topped with a shot of expresso and cinnamon over everything. It was tasty and def worth getting again. My mom had the French vanilla latte and she enjoyed it as well. It's a cute mom and pop shop, w/ a couple of tables if you'd like to work remotely and they have "take one, leave one" book library. Would gladly return whenever I am back in town.

Arroz con leche latte is delish. They serve sweet and savory crepes. They also have flavored lattes ranging from hazelnut, caramel, walnut, vanilla, coconut, and amaretto.Signature lattes include arroz con leche, peanut butter, rompope, and mocha. They have free WiFi and plenty of seating area. You can also order to go. Service was fast ( but I came at a non-peak time)
